A Service-Learning Event: Play Like a Girl: 40 Years of Title IX


YOUTH INFUSION IN PARTNERSHIP WITH EAST STROUDSBURG HIGH SCHOOL SOUTH PRESENTS A SERVICE-LEARNING EVENT: PLAY LIKE A GIRL: 40 YEARS OF TITLE IX! 

East Stroudsburg, PA – Through its School-based Service-learning Initiative, Youth Infusion, Inc. partnerswith East Stroudsburg High School South to assist their students in doing service-learning projects as part of the curriculum. This semester, as part of their English Class, high school students have been researching the effects of Title IX legislation. In particular, the students have focused on the following sub-topics:

- History/Effects of Title IX legislation
- Controversies in Women’s Athletics
- Social/Economic/Psychological Benefits of the Involvement in Athletics for Women
- Impact of Athletics in Early Childhood Development
- Stories/Testimonials of Female Athletes

East Stroudsburg High School South student Joey Ro says, “I am now aware that female athletes still don’t have equal opportunities. I hope that our demonstration will inspire more kids to take action.” Youth Infusion has worked with Joey and his classmates, throughout the semester, assisting the students by connecting them with community partners and resources. For example, Youth Infusion staff arranged for an interview with International Triathlete and 2-time Ironman Champion Dede Griesbauer. The students’ service-learning project will culminate with a community event called Play like a Girl: 40 Years of Title IX! The event will take place on Tuesday, January 15th, 2013 from 6-9pm at the ESU Center for Research and Development (Route 447 and East Brown Street in East Stroudsburg). Students will present their research and findings through a student-produced documentary film followed by roundtable breakout discussions on next steps with regard to equality for women in sports.
